Neutral Citation No. - 2025:AHC:52762 Court No. - 65 Case :- CRIMINAL MISC. BAIL APPLICATION No. - 6501 of 2025 Applicant :- Ankit Opposite Party :- State Of U.P. And 3 Others Counsel for Applicant :- Rajesh Singh Counsel for Opposite Party :- G.A. Hon'ble Krishan Pahal,J. 1. List has been revised. 2. Learned State Law Officer has informed that notice to the informant has been served on 16.2.2025. 3. Heard learned counsel for the applicant as well as Ms. Ifrah Islam, learned State Law Officer and perused the material placed on record. 4. Applicant seeks bail in Case Crime No. 86 of 2024, under Sections 363, 366, 376 I.P.C. and 3/4 POCSO Act, Police Station Kadaura, District Jalaun, during the pendency of trial. 5. Learned counsel for the applicant has argued that the applicant is absolutely innocent and has been falsely implicated in the present case. The FIR is delayed by nine hours and there is no explanation of the said delay caused. 6. It is further stated that the victim is the consenting party, as is evident from her statement recorded u/s 164 Cr.P.C.
